WebJan 12, 2024 · Our weather is playing out on a background of ongoing global climate change. It is likely that, globally, 2024 was one of the three warmest years on record and that 2011-20 was the warmest decade. It is, therefore, no surprise at all that the UK climate is also continuing to change as a result. WebDec 28, 2024 · The Met Office has said the 10 years which recorded the highest annual temperature since 1884 have all been since 2002. All four seasons this year were in the top 10 warmest on record for the UK, the Met Office said. Winter was eighth warmest, spring the fifth, summer the fourth and autumn the third.
